    Псковский Кром / Pskov Krom

    In Pskov, as in many other historical cities of Russia, in the center there is a huge fortress or, as it is also called, the Pskov Kremlin (krom).
    Its walls and towers were built in the early twelfth century, on the territory of the fortress are located the Trinity Cathedral, the court chambers, additional fortifications and much more.

    Поганкины палаты

    Another symbol of Pskov and its history is the Poganka Chambers Museum. Once its building belonged to a famous merchant dynasty, then its purpose was changed several times, and at the beginning of the twentieth century, an archaeological museum was opened here. Now there is a historical exposition, as well as an artistic one.

    Гремячая башня

    The Gremyachaya Tower is an interesting historical construction in Pskov. It was built in the early sixteenth century and served as an important defensive point of the city.
    Many legends and mystical stories are connected with it. There are ghosts of rulers, sleeping beauties waiting for their betrothed and much more.
